Red Sox In Serious Discussions With Mike Cameron

Posted: Mon Dec 14, 2009 5:22 pm
by UNHWildCats
Boston while wrapping up a deal with John Lackey are in serious negotiations with OF Mike Cameron. the discussions are for a 2 year deal to become atleast a platoon LF for Boston.

The Red Sox have moved on from Jason Bay after his agent said Bay had done the same.

Boston would be expected to atleast start the season with a platoon in left with Mike Cameron and Jeremy Hermedia, but how a season starts may not be how it ends, back in 2003 David Ortiz and Bill Mueller started the year as part time players for Boston and wound up as major pieces of a team that was within a idiotic non move by Grady Little of going to the World Series where they would have faced a Florida team they demolished in a June 27 game that year when Boston scored 14 first inning runs on their way to a 25 run outburst.

If Cameron comes aboard he could wind up playing more then just part time if he produces on the field and Hermedia doesnt.
